#d2c398 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d2c398 is composed of 82.4% red, 76.5%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 7.1% magenta, 27.6% yellow and 17.6% black. It has a hue angle of 44.5 degrees, a saturation of 39.2% and a lightness of 71%. #d2c398 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#a58731. Closest websafe color is: #cccc99.

Shades and Tints of #d2c398

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060503 is the darkest color, while #fcfbf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d2c398

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#b6b5b4 is the less saturated color, while #fad670 is the most saturated one.
